Internal memo — Dispatch desk: The sealed exam papers for the Aldermere College autumn examinations will be collected Wednesday at 07:00. Each carton carries a numbered seal; the desk must record all seal numbers before release and again upon the driver's departure. No substitution of vehicles or drivers is permitted without written approval. The courier is to be given the confidential instruction noted directly below.

dispatch memo: the sorius tamius courier leaves the praeth ledger at gate 4873 under passcode 928014

Hi team,

We've confirmed the refresh bug several partners reported: tokens issued by the Brellix Connect gateway expire at 60 minutes, but our refresh call fires at 55 and intermittently receives a stale grant, producing 401s downstream. Engineering traced it to clock skew on the Varnholt edge nodes; a patched build rolls out Thursday. Until then, please advise partners to retry refresh once with a 2-second backoff. For reproducing the issue in the sandbox, authenticate with the token below.

login token, yajeg-fawif: eyJhbGciOiJIUzI1NiIsInR5cCI6IkpXVCJ9.eyJzdWIiOiIEdPQYnZXaZIn0.HSRTnYZBx0Qc

/*
 * TZ_EXPORT_OFFSET — canonical offset applied to all Brindlequist report
 * exports. Exports are always rendered in the tenant's declared zone,
 * never the server zone. Plugin authors must not re-apply offsets;
 * doing so double-shifts timestamps. DST transitions are resolved
 * upstream in the Holloway pipeline. Change only with a schema bump.
 * The trace token for the validated pipeline build appears below.
 */

build token for tawif-bahip: htk31_68bba16e1afabfef4ecc69408c06f16

Context: Ardenfell line margins slipped three points over two quarters. Drivers: input steel costs, aggressive discounting at the Westmoor branch, and a stale price book. Proposal: uplift list prices four percent, tighten discount authority to regional level, sunset the two lowest-margin SKUs. Risk: volume loss at Halverton accounts, estimated under two percent. Decision requested at Thursday's review. Modelling assumptions are in the appendix pack. The commercial reasoning leadership wants kept close is noted directly below.

board note of tajop-yajof: The finance team signed off on a budget of $77.6 million for Project Pramir.